Homemade Sweet Baby Ray's BBQ Sauce
Ingredients
- 1 1/4 cups ketchup preferably organic
- 1 cup dark brown sugar
- 2 TBSP molasses
- 1/4 cup 100% pineapple juice no sugar added
- 1/4 cup water
- 1 tsp . apple cider vinegar
- 2 tsp . Worcestershire sauce
- 2 tsp . smoked paprika
- 2 tsp . mustard powder
- 1/2 tsp . garlic powder
- 1/2 tsp . chili powder
- 1/2 tsp . finely ground black pepper
- 1/4-1/2 tsp . cayenne pepper to taste
Instructions
-
In a saucepan over medium heat, combine all ingredients. Let cook for 4-5 minutes, or until thickened to desired consistency. (Keep in mind the sauce will continue to thicken as it cools — if it thickens too much, thin with a little water or more pineapple juice).
-
Taste, and adjust the level of heat if necessary. Let cool, then store in an airtight jar in the fridge for up to a couple of weeks.
